What is dextroamp-amphet?

Dextroamp-amphet is a drug often prescibed for Attention Defecit Hyperactivity Disorder, or ADHD. It is extended release so can only be taken orally in pill form. I've seen it in doses ranging from 5 mg to 30 mg. It can be prescribed to children or adults.
